    SirOne xMouse

    SirOne xMouse

    Make your mouse faster!

    Our project was born from the idea of creating gravitational fields near the visual controllers in a given application.In case of cursor “braking” near the controllers, gravitational fields are formed and become active, aiding and improving the correct placement and selection of the desired controller.     Hexagraph is a lightwork Java framework for graphic applications. It support easy developpement of complex mouse based graphic editors, currently on AWT and Swing. Use a MVC paradigm, with a modular and incremental controller.
